Tidurlah Sayang is a beautiful and poignant one-woman monologue of a woman, Cik Pon, who is determined to keep her third pregnancy. Her first two pregnancies were terminated as a gesture of her undying love for Shaikh, the Arab father of her unborn children and whose household she tends to as a caretaker. With sublime subtlety, this play explores the myths and superstitions surrounding the Pontianak, the bloodthirsty spirit of a woman who had died during pregnancy. Tidurlah Sayang examines the psychological deterioration of a Malay woman under the demands of a sexist and patriarchal community.
